Output ffa13d32af9fd39f4ea8fc03af2dc96758bd66cf67ac48acc5e1d2becc287d66:1

value
3668578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0a9de504654b2bd0594c0e238e8e66526b7094f OP_EQUAL
address
3NAvnBGxqZkWYYx3ArtZmv8HgrHxKSEBe1
transaction
ffa13d32af9fd39f4ea8fc03af2dc96758bd66cf67ac48acc5e1d2becc287d66
confirmations
489940
spent
true